1. MSSQL 2008重启的必要性
随着数据库的长时间运行,服务器的性能会逐渐下降,甚至出现崩溃的情况。这时候重启服务器就成为了必要的操作,包括MSSQL数据库服务器。MSSQL 2008重启后,可以使服务器回到一个较为清爽的状态,提升系统性能,减少出错的几率。
2. 如何重启MSSQL 2008
重启MSSQL 2008可以采取以下两种方式:
2.1 通过SQL Server Management Studio重启
如果您正在使用Windows系统,MSSQL 2008的重启可以借助SQL Server Management Studio来完成。下面是具体步骤:
启动SQL Server Management Studio,选择对应的SQL Server实例。
右键单击该实例,选择“停止”。
待状态从“正在运行”变成“已停止”后,再次右键单击该实例,选择“启动”。
2.2 通过Windows服务重启
除了SQL Server Management Studio,MSSQL 2008的重启还可以通过Windows服务来完成。下面是具体步骤:
打开“控制面板”,找到“管理工具”,点击进入。
找到并双击“服务”图标,展开Services列表。
找到与MSSQL 2008对应的服务,右键单击,选择“重启”。
3. 重启MSSQL 2008能够提升系统性能的原因
重启MSSQL 2008的过程中,会关闭所有的连接,并清空内存缓存、存储过程缓存等内容,这样可以使SQL Server服务回归到一个干净的状态。接下来,当新的请求到来时,MSSQL 2008会重新初始化各种缓存和服务,优化服务的配置。这些优化操作都是在重启之后自动完成的。
此外,重启MSSQL 2008还可以帮助防止内存泄漏,减小系统崩溃的几率。因为长时间运行的数据库会产生内存泄漏问题,重启之后这些问题会自动消失。不仅如此,重启之后还可以清除过多的内存使用,为其他程序申请更多的内存空间。
4. 案例分析
以下是一位MSSQL 2008用户重启后的体验分享:
“我的数据库在连续运行一周之后,开始出现响应缓慢的情况,甚至在高负载的情况下自动关闭。后来我就把数据库重启了一下,这时候所有的性能指标都恢复了正常。我感觉重启MSSQL 2008确实是一个有效的方法。”
5. 总结
对于想要提高数据库系统性能的用户而言,重启MSSQL 2008是一个重要的手段。通过重启,可以让SQL Server服务回归到一个干净的状态,重建缓存并优化服务配置等,从而提升系统的整体性能。
/*SQL Server Management Studio重启代码*/
USE master;
GO
SHUTDOWN WITH NOWAIT;
GO